Heads up, future maintainers: Quietgong collapses duplicate pages before they hit the on-call rotation, and it is extremely picky about its config. Set `QUIETGONG_WINDOW_SECONDS=120` so near-identical alerts within two minutes get merged, and keep `QUIETGONG_FINGERPRINT_FIELDS=service,severity` unless you enjoy 3 a.m. noise. If you change the window, mention it in the runbook so nobody panics about "missing" alerts. Last thing: the service signs its suppression records with a secret from the env file, added on the line after this.

vault entry, hahaf-tahop: VAULT_KEY3=84f

### Fix websocket reconnect storm in Larkspan client

When the Bellwether gateway restarts, every client reconnected at once, overwhelming the handshake pool. This PR adds jittered exponential backoff and a cap on retry attempts before falling back to polling. Please review the state machine carefully, since it runs on all devices. The constants chosen are listed below.

limits module of taweg-kaguf:
QUOTAS = {
    "holael": 2,
    "wenath": 1,
    "ralath": 2,
    "ulaath": 2,
}

Handover note — from Director Malen Ostrove to Director Priya Vantrell, for distribution to sales leads. The proposed joint venture with Kellbrook Dynamics covers co-branded logistics tooling for the Veldmar region. Term sheets are drafted; legal review completes next month. Kellbrook expects a revenue-share model, and our counterproposal is with their board. Sales leads should hold off on regional commitments until the structure is settled. The confidential note below summarises the business plan assumptions.

board note of yahog-haduf: Only 5 of the 120 pilot accounts renewed Quenwyn, so a churn review is set for October 1.